Output e8d8aa6871ca6a922e3bcc128ccb7c07560f8618efaa69d2256e36d5c08b5f99:4

value
63632300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ae10dcf2b46cce7685dcc794b1b3a60718a9dca OP_EQUAL
address
MN25tzcVZ51gC5ZLMNesQo469ZJdpoVYEF
transaction
e8d8aa6871ca6a922e3bcc128ccb7c07560f8618efaa69d2256e36d5c08b5f99
spent
true